Lines Matching refs:i
29 unsigned long i; in e1000_spi_xfer() local
35 for (i = 0, mask = 0x80; i < bitlen; i++, mask = (mask >> 1)?:0x80) { in e1000_spi_xfer()
41 if (dout && dout[i >> 3] & mask) in e1000_spi_xfer()
58 din[i >> 3] |= mask; in e1000_spi_xfer()
60 din[i >> 3] &= ~mask; in e1000_spi_xfer()
68 if (din && (i & 7)) in e1000_spi_xfer()
69 din[i >> 3] &= ~((mask << 1) - 1); in e1000_spi_xfer()
324 u16 i, offset = 0; in do_e1000_spi_show() local
375 for (i = 0; i < length; i++) { in do_e1000_spi_show()
376 if ((i & 0xF) == 0) in do_e1000_spi_show()
377 printf("\n%s: %04hX: ", hw->name, offset + i); in do_e1000_spi_show()
378 else if ((i & 0xF) == 0x8) in do_e1000_spi_show()
380 printf(" %02hx", buffer[i]); in do_e1000_spi_show()
472 uint16_t i, length, checksum = 0, checksum_reg; in do_e1000_spi_checksum() local
507 for (i = 0; i < EEPROM_CHECKSUM_REG; i++) in do_e1000_spi_checksum()
508 checksum += le16_to_cpu(buffer[i]); in do_e1000_spi_checksum()
510 checksum_reg = le16_to_cpu(buffer[i]); in do_e1000_spi_checksum()
533 buffer[i] = cpu_to_le16(checksum); in do_e1000_spi_checksum()
534 if (e1000_spi_eeprom_program(hw, &buffer[i], i * sizeof(uint16_t), in do_e1000_spi_checksum()